β¦ Synopsis
The incorporation of digitonin 0.2% w/v in cacodylate buffered glu- taraldehyde reduces the amount of cholesterol extracted in the dehydrating (lipid extracting) solutions. The fixative enhances membrane structure and results in the preservation of a double minor period in peripheral myelin. The periodicity obtained is in agreement with those derived from x-ray diffraction studies.
